The cost price of machine X is Rs. 600 more than the
cost price of machine Y. Machine X is sold at a profit of 25%, and machine Y is sold at a profit of 40%. If their selling prices are equal, find the cost price of machine X.Solution
ATQ, Let the cost price of machine Y = x Cost price of machine X = x + 600 According to the question, (x+600) 125/100 = x140/100 25x + 15000 = 28x 3x = 15000 x = 5000 Cost price of machine X = 5000 + 600 = Rs.5600 Required answer = Rs.5600
